witten
/
luminotes
Archived
1
0
Fork 0
Personal wiki notebook (not under development)
This repository has been archived on 2023-12-16. You can view files and clone it, but cannot push or open issues or pull requests.
Go to file
Dan Helfman 02a3544590 Search result now return notes from multiple notebooks.
- change model.Notebook.sql_search_notes() to be a static method
   - take a first_notebook_id argument and a user_id argument
   - join user_notebook on notebook_id and matches on user_notebook.user_id instead of notebook_id
   - order by notebook_id = first_notebook desc, rank instead of just rank
   - include search result for notebooks readable by anonymous user, but only if such a notebook is given as first_notebook_id
 - update code that calls model.Notebook.sql_search_notes()
 - update model.Note.to_dict() to include notebook_id
 - modify Wiki.display_search_results()
   - separate search results for the current notebook and results for all other notebooks
   - indicate which notebook each result is from
   - if there are results in other notebooks but no results in the current notebook, indicate that clearly
   - when you click on a result note link in the current notebook, it should simply open a new note
   - when you click on a result note link in another notebook, it should open in a new window
 - test in IE
 - update unit tests for:
   - controller.Notebooks.search()
   - model.Notebook.sql_search_notes()
   - model.Note.to_dict()
2008-05-19 15:16:25 -07:00
config Added support for database hostname and ssl mode in configuration file. 2008-05-16 14:12:01 -07:00
controller Search result now return notes from multiple notebooks. 2008-05-19 15:16:25 -07:00
files Adding empty session and files directories. 2008-05-16 14:02:57 -07:00
model Search result now return notes from multiple notebooks. 2008-05-19 15:16:25 -07:00
session Adding empty session and files directories. 2008-05-16 14:02:57 -07:00
static Search result now return notes from multiple notebooks. 2008-05-19 15:16:25 -07:00
tools Fixed tools/release.sh to include an empty session directory in the 2008-05-09 19:52:15 +00:00
view Font size tweaking of note tree instructions. 2008-05-19 13:46:02 -07:00
.hgignore New .hgignore file with *.pyc, etc. 2008-05-16 14:03:23 -07:00
COPYING Renaming repository to new name: luminotes 2007-07-16 20:22:38 +00:00
INSTALL Added a section about configuring rate plans. 2008-05-06 20:18:41 +00:00
NEWS Decreased some font sizes so more note links don't wrap as much. 2008-05-19 12:03:40 -07:00
README Officially complying with the Tango Desktop Project's Creative Commons 2008-04-15 23:00:30 +00:00
UPGRADE Additional comments on upgrading. 2008-03-17 21:58:54 +00:00
luminotes.py Added support for database hostname and ssl mode in configuration file. 2008-05-16 14:12:01 -07:00

README

Luminotes is a WYSIWYG personal wiki notebook for organizing your notes and
ideas. For more information, see:

  http://luminotes.com/

There is a Luminotes user guide available, which explains how to use Luminotes
and even includes some tips on creating your wiki. You can check it out at:

  http://luminotes.com/guide

If you'd like to actually install the Luminotes server, see the INSTALL file.

Enjoy!

Luminotes Copyright (C) 2007 Dan Helfman

This program is free software: you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
the Free Software Foundation, either version 3 of the License, or
(at your option) any later version.

This program is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.  See the
GNU General Public License for more details.

You should have received a copy of the GNU General Public License
along with this program.  If not, see <http://www.gnu.org/licenses/>.

See the COPYING file for more information. Also note that MochiKit has its
own separate license. See static/js/MochiKit_LICENSE.

Additionally, certain icons are from the Tango Destop Project
(http://tango.freedesktop.org), whose base icon theme is licensed under the
Creative Commons Attribution Share-Alike. For details, see:
http://creativecommons.org/licenses/by-sa/2.5/

The following icons fall into this category:
 * static/images/check.png
 * static/images/note_icon.png
 * static/images/file_icon.png
 * static/images/default_thumbnail.png